Output ef8bd967b4e06fd04be66d19289b38fdf5cd42e1767c5b16c338f0dabf024f1e:7

value
142559446
script pubkey
OP_0 OP_PUSHBYTES_20 380e9c832454546f8f39b48d077312c6821f2d86
address
bc1q8q8feqey232xlreekjxswucjc6pp7tvxq97z85
transaction
ef8bd967b4e06fd04be66d19289b38fdf5cd42e1767c5b16c338f0dabf024f1e
confirmations
151357
spent
false